Is computer science all about coding?
Computer science and coding are two very different things.
Computer science is concerned with the theory of what computers can do while coding is essentially doing these things.
So, as you can imagine, a background in computer science may aid your coding but is not entirely necessary..
Is computer science all about programming?
Computer science goes beyond mere programming and delves into a broader understanding of the computational world, covering data structures, algorithms, artificial intelligence, computer architecture, database systems, and more..

What is the purpose of computer in science?
We can take measurements that are more accurate than ever.
Computers are probably the biggest advance in scientific technology.
They allow us to analyze huge data sets and run statistical analyses far quicker than in the past.
Scientists also use them to run simulations and build electronic models..
